Description
This homemade salsa verde is bright, tangy, and full of fresh flavor. It is a versatile sauce made easily with roasted tomatillos and green chiles.
Ingredients
- 1 pound tomatillos husked and rinsed
- 1 small white onion quartered
- 2 cloves garlic peeled
- 1 to 2 jalapeños stemmed
- 1/2 cup fresh cilantro leaves
- 2 tablespoons lime juice
- 3/4 teaspoon salt
- 1/4 teaspoon ground cumin
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 425°F. Line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
- Place the tomatillos, onion, garlic, and jalapeños on the baking sheet. Spread them into a single layer.
- Roast for 18 to 22 minutes until the tomatillos soften and lightly blister.
- Remove from the oven. Let the vegetables cool for 5 minutes.
- Transfer the roasted vegetables to a blender.
- Add the cilantro, lime juice, salt, and cumin.
- Blend until smooth or slightly chunky, based on your preference.
- Taste the salsa. Adjust salt if needed.
- Transfer to a serving bowl or airtight container.
Notes
- Salsa thickens slightly after chilling. Stir before serving.
